FGH

Finsbury, The Glover Park Group and Hering Schuppener have completed their merger and management buy-in of 49.99 percent of the combined business to form Finsbury Glover Hering. WPP will remain a 50.01 per cent investor and Mark Read, CEO of WPP, will join the board. Carter Eskew and Roland Rudd are co-chairmen of FGH, with Alexander Geiser serving as global CEO and regional CEO for Europe; Mike Feldman and Winnie Lerner as regional Co-CEOs for North America; and Faeth Birch as regional CEO for the United Kingdom, Middle East and Asia. FGH will operate from 18 offices with almost 700 consultants.

Power

Power Digital Marketing has acquired digital media buying and creative company Social Method. PDM’s offerings currently include SEO, content marketing, paid media, social media marketing, public relations, influencer marketing and web development. The acquisition, PDM’s fourth in the last two years, was carried out in partnership with Periscope Equity, a private equity firm that invests exclusively in lower-middle market technology-enabled service and software companies. PDM says the addition of Social Method will allow it to provide clients with expanded paid and social creative capabilities. Social Method clients will gain access to paid and organic marketing services powered by PDM’s proprietary technology solution SPRnova. Social Method brings more than 50 clients with it, including Tom’s, Stance, Winc and Colgate.

St. John

St. John & Partners, which has offices in Jacksonville, FL and Greenville, SC, has been renamed, St. John. The change also includes a refreshed brand identity and enhanced website. The agency says that the rebrand is meant to reflect its broad range of creative and consulting services for national, regional and local clients. The new website highlights St. John’s brand experience and expanded services in thought leadership; content creation and user experience design; video and digital production; and communications and public relations planning. “We believe our new look and website reflect our unwavering objective to create meaningful brand experiences,” said St. John chairman and CEO Dan St. John.

5W

5W Public Relations has launched a specialty division focused on PR for the cryptocurrency industry. Services offered to cryptocurrency public relations clients include media relations targeted outreach to crypto industry publications, content creation, digital media campaigns, speaking opportunities and celebrity relations. 5W has worked with established and emerging cryptocurrency platforms including blockchain and cryptocurrency driven marketplaces, trading platforms, crypto real estate companies, and more. Last year 5W guided business intelligence firm, MicroStrategy, through the announcement of its purchase of $250M in Bitcoin.
